Why Prefer Stevia for Your Keto Dietary Routine?
Opting for stevia on a ketogenic eating plan can be especially advantageous, as it offers a natural sweetness without the carbohydrates that traditional sugars have. Stevia, derived from the leaves of the Stevia rebaudiana plant, delivers a reduced-calorie option that fits with the principles of ketogenic eating. Unlike sugar, stevia does not raise blood sugar levels, making it suitable for those monitoring their glucose intake.
Furthermore, this natural sweetener features a high sweetness potency, meaning only a small amount is needed to achieve the desired flavor, further minimizing caloric intake. Stevia is also flexible, readily integrated into beverages, baking, and cooking, enabling individuals to keep their favorite recipes without compromising their dietary goals. With its natural origins and minimal impact on insulin levels, stevia stands as an appealing option for anyone following a keto lifestyle.

Aftertaste Evaluation
Many keto-friendly stevia brands exhibit distinct aftertastes that can greatly affect consumer preferences. Some brands, like Stevia in the Raw, are known for a persistent, mildly bitter flavor, which can be off-putting for some users. In contrast, brands such as Pure Via and Truvia aim for a gentler taste, often characterized as more palatable, though still showing a slight licorice note. Other options, like Monk Fruit Sweetener, combine stevia with monk fruit to create a more balanced flavor profile, reducing aftertaste. Consumers often report that the aftertaste differs significantly depending on the composition and quality of the stevia used, making personal preference a essential factor when choosing the ideal brand for a keto diet.

Instructions to Use Stevia in Your Keto Dishes
Mixing stevia into low-carb dishes boosts sweet flavor without the carbs. This natural sweetener can be applied in different types, including liquid drops, granulated powder, or packets, depending on personal preference. When exchanging stevia for sugar, a general instruction is to use about one teaspoon of liquid stevia for every cup of sugar, adapting to taste as needed.
Stevia functions well in baked goods; however, it's important to note that it lacks the substance of sugar. To achieve the ideal texture, keto-friendly substitutes like almond flour or coconut flour can be mixed with stevia.
In beverages, stevia can effectively add sweetness to coffee, tea, or smoothies, presenting a wonderful flavor without the added calories. For tasty meals, a small amount of stevia can equilibrate flavors, particularly in marinades or dressings. By exploring stevia, individuals can enjoy diverse keto recipes while maintaining their health objectives.

Does Stevia Have Any Potential Drawbacks?
Stevia might trigger slight unwanted effects, encompassing stomach problems like flatulence or abdominal distension, hypersensitivity reactions in people with sensitivities, and probable interactions with specific drugs. However, the majority of individuals manage it successfully without considerable harmful effects.
